Croda Supports FDA Move on Sunscreens

Applauds move to reclassify zinc, titanium dioxide as GRASE I

Croda International Plc welcomed the FDA proposed update to regulatory requirements for sunscreens in the US that would reclassify titanium dioxide (TiO2) and ZnO (zinc oxide) as Generally Recognized as Safe and Effective category I (GRASE I).  Previously none of the 16 currently marketed active ingredients were considered GRASE, this new update would help to eliminate confusion among sunscreen formulators and consumers alike with the new assessment of these mineral-based sunscreen active ingred...
